Eastbound Hwy. 10 is bunching up between Round Lake Blvd. and Hanson Blvd. through Coon Rapids, adding a couple minutes to the drive over to 35W.

Speeds are between 35 and 40 miles per hour on southbound 35W from Lexington Avenue down to County Road 10. It's 11 minutes to reach Hwy. 280.

Westbound 94 is starting to get sluggish from White Bear Avenue to downtown St. Paul. It's 15 minutes from Manning Avenue to Marion Street/35E.

Northbound Hwy. 169 crams at the Minnesota River Bridge in Bloomington to 494 while northbound 35W sputters along from County Road 42 up to 494. Both trips are 10 minutes.

Northbound Cedar Avenue loses steam from 35E up to the Crosstown. That is 11 minutes.
